Lacombe runners claim RDC Athlete of the Week awards

Oct 1, 2019 | 10:16 AM

Red Deer College Athletics is proud to announce the Bedford Food Company Athletes of the Week.

Caitlin Debree – Queens Cross Country Running
Hometown – Lacombe, AB
Bachelor of Kinesiology (2nd year)

Debree (26:31) contributed a heart-and-soul effort for the RDC Queens Cross Country Running team at Running Room Grand Prix #4 on September 28.

The second-year Alberta Colleges Athletic Conference (ACAC) runner really stepped up in the absence of 2018-19 All-Conference selection Jill Stewart, helping guide the Queens to second spot among ACAC female teams in Calgary.

Individually, the Bachelor of Kinesiology student finished eighth over 6 km and was a very positive factor for her squad in challenging weather.

Daniel Szucs – Kings Cross Country Running
Hometown – Lacombe, AB
Business Administration General Management (2nd year)

This past Saturday, Szucs had a tremendous race for the Kings Cross Country Running team in Calgary.

Despite the snowy and cool weather conditions, the Business Administration General Management student put forth an outstanding effort, helping lead the Kings to first place as a group among participating ACAC male teams.

The runner from Lacombe was the fastest member of the RDC Kings, completing the 8 km race in 28:42. His impressive time placed him third overall in the ACAC men’s category, only 31 seconds behind first place Michio Green from the University of Alberta Augustana Vikings.

Both Dubree and Szucs will compete in the Willamette Charles Bowles Cross Country Invitational on Saturday, October 5.
